版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
项目九电机自动正反转10次控制
项目九电机自动正反转10次控制1项目九电机自动正反转10次控制
项目描述任务1计数器的应用任务2高速计数指令任务3电机自动正反转10次控制项目九电机自动正反转10次控制项目描述2项目描述控制要求:当按下启动按钮,KM1线圈通电,电机正转;经过5S延时,KM1线圈断电,同时KM2线圈通电,电机反转;再经过3S延时,KM2线圈断电,KM1线圈通电。这样反复10次后电机停止运行。项目描述控制要求:3项目实施过程一、方案设计(1)硬件设计(2)软件设计二、项目实施(1)硬件接线(2)程序录入三、设备调试四、项目报告项目实施过程一、方案设计4任务1计数器的应用学习目标:掌握CTU、CTD、CTUD指令的应用任务1计数器的应用学习目标:5计数器指令
计数器用来累计输入脉冲的次数。计数器是应用非常广泛的编程元件,经常用来对产品进行计数。计数器指令有3种:增计数CTU、增减计数CTUD和减计数CTD。指令操作数有4方面:编号、预设值、脉冲输入和复位输入。计数器指令计数器用来累计输入脉冲的次数。计数61.增计数器CTU,增计数器指令。首次扫描,定时器位OFF,当前值为0。脉冲输入的每个上升沿,计数器计数1次,当前值增加1个单位,当前值达到预设值时,计数器位ON,当前值继续计数到32767停止计数。复位输入有效或执行复位指令,计数器自动复位,即计数器位OFF,当前值为0。指令格式:CTU Cxxx,PV例:
CTU C20,3程序实例:图4.19为增计数器的程序片断和时序图。1.增计数器CTU,增计数器指令。首次扫描,定时器位OFF,7
8
增计数程序及时序增计数程序及时序92.增减计数器
CTUD,增减计数器指令。有两个脉冲输入端:CU输入端用于递增计数,CD输入端用于递减计数。指令格式:CTUD Cxxx,PV例:
CTUD C30,5程序实例:如图3.20所示为增减计数器的程序片断和时序图。2.增减计数器CTUD,增减计数器指令。有两个脉冲输入端10增减计数程序及时序增减计数程序及时序113.减计数器
CTD,增减计数器指令。脉冲输入端CD用于递减计数。首次扫描,定时器位OFF,当前值为等于预设值PV。计数器检测到CD输入的每个上升沿时,计数器当前值减小1个单位,当前值减到0时,计数器位ON。复位输入有效或执行复位指令,计数器自动复位,即计数器位OFF,当前值复位为预设值,而不是0。指令格式:CTD Cxxx,PV例:
CTD C40,4程序实例:图3.21为减计数器的程序片断和时序图。3.减计数器CTD,增减计数器指令。脉冲输入端CD用于递12电机自动正反转10次控制教材课件13减计数程序及时序减计数程序及时序144.应用举例
1)循环计数。以上三种类型的计数器如果在使用时,将计数器位的常开触点作为复位输入信号,则可以实现循环计数。2)用计数器和定时器配合增加延时时间,如图3.22所示。试分析以下程序中实际延时为多长时间。4.应用举例1)循环计数。15电机自动正反转10次控制教材课件16计数器应用例返回本节计数器应用例返回本节17任务2高速计数指令普通计数器是按顺序扫描方式工作,高速计数器可以用来累计比PLC频率更高的脉冲输入从而完成预置的操作。S7-200有6个高速计数器HSC0~HSC5,可以设置12种不同的操作方式。高速计数指令有2条:定义高速计数器指令HDEF和执行高速计数器HSC。高速计数器的指令说明如下:任务2高速计数指令普通计数器是按顺序扫描方式工作,高速计18高速计数器的指令说明
操作数类型:HSC:高速计数器编号(字节型0~5的常数)MODE:工作模式(字节型0~11的常数)N:高速计数器编号(字型0~5的常数)高速计数器的指令说明19高速计数器的工作模式S7-200的高速计数器有4种工作模式:1、无外部方向输入的单向加/减计数器2、有外部方向输入的单向加/减计数器3、有加计数时钟脉冲和减计数时钟输入的双向计数器4、A/B向相交计数器高速计数器的工作模式S7-200的高速计数器有4种工作模式:20HSC工作模式根据高速计数器的输入端和控制字来确定高速计数器的工作模式HSC工作模式根据高速计数器的21例题包装数粒机控制系统应用高速计数器对集料斗出来的产品进行累计,当斗中检测到60粒产品时,自动打开集料斗下方的气动阀门,完成瓶装产品。选用的高速计数器是HC0,工作模式为0,采用当前值等于设定值的中断事件,中断事件号为12,启动瓶装子程序。主程序例题包装数粒机控制系统应用高速计数器对集料斗出来的产品进行累22子程序1子程序123中断程序0中断程序024任务3电机自动正反转10次控制任务分析:当按下启动按钮,KM1线圈通电,电机正转;经过5S延时,KM1线圈断电,同时KM2线圈通电,电机反转;再经过3S延时,KM2线圈断电,KM1线圈通电。→定时控制这样反复10次后电机停止运行。→计数控制任务3电机自动正反转10次控制任务分析:25控制方法分析设备运行次数控制多用计数器实现。因计数器不能自动复位,所以要注意计数器的复位,经常使用SM0.1上电扫描脉冲使系统复位(包括计数器)。控制方法分析设备运行次数控制多用计数器实现。26地址分配地址分配27地址分配地址分配28外部接线图外部接线图29程序设计程序设计30电机自动正反转10次控制教材课件31电机自动正反转10次控制教材课件32想一想(1)若电动机正反转10次后需自动复位,又如何编写PLC控制梯形图?(2)SM0.1并接在C10的R端的作用?(3)S7-200PLC中共有几种类型的计数器?对它们执行复位指令后,它们的当前值和位的状态是什么?想一想(1)若电动机正反转10次后需自动复位,又如何编写PL33项目九电机自动正反转10次控制
项目九电机自动正反转10次控制34项目九电机自动正反转10次控制
项目描述任务1计数器的应用任务2高速计数指令任务3电机自动正反转10次控制项目九电机自动正反转10次控制项目描述35项目描述控制要求:当按下启动按钮,KM1线圈通电,电机正转;经过5S延时,KM1线圈断电,同时KM2线圈通电,电机反转;再经过3S延时,KM2线圈断电,KM1线圈通电。这样反复10次后电机停止运行。项目描述控制要求:36项目实施过程一、方案设计(1)硬件设计(2)软件设计二、项目实施(1)硬件接线(2)程序录入三、设备调试四、项目报告项目实施过程一、方案设计37任务1计数器的应用学习目标:掌握CTU、CTD、CTUD指令的应用任务1计数器的应用学习目标:38计数器指令
计数器用来累计输入脉冲的次数。计数器是应用非常广泛的编程元件,经常用来对产品进行计数。计数器指令有3种:增计数CTU、增减计数CTUD和减计数CTD。指令操作数有4方面:编号、预设值、脉冲输入和复位输入。计数器指令计数器用来累计输入脉冲的次数。计数391.增计数器CTU,增计数器指令。首次扫描,定时器位OFF,当前值为0。脉冲输入的每个上升沿,计数器计数1次,当前值增加1个单位,当前值达到预设值时,计数器位ON,当前值继续计数到32767停止计数。复位输入有效或执行复位指令,计数器自动复位,即计数器位OFF,当前值为0。指令格式:CTU Cxxx,PV例:
CTU C20,3程序实例:图4.19为增计数器的程序片断和时序图。1.增计数器CTU,增计数器指令。首次扫描,定时器位OFF,40
41
增计数程序及时序增计数程序及时序422.增减计数器
CTUD,增减计数器指令。有两个脉冲输入端:CU输入端用于递增计数,CD输入端用于递减计数。指令格式:CTUD Cxxx,PV例:
CTUD C30,5程序实例:如图3.20所示为增减计数器的程序片断和时序图。2.增减计数器CTUD,增减计数器指令。有两个脉冲输入端43增减计数程序及时序增减计数程序及时序443.减计数器
CTD,增减计数器指令。脉冲输入端CD用于递减计数。首次扫描,定时器位OFF,当前值为等于预设值PV。计数器检测到CD输入的每个上升沿时,计数器当前值减小1个单位,当前值减到0时,计数器位ON。复位输入有效或执行复位指令,计数器自动复位,即计数器位OFF,当前值复位为预设值,而不是0。指令格式:CTD Cxxx,PV例:
CTD C40,4程序实例:图3.21为减计数器的程序片断和时序图。3.减计数器CTD,增减计数器指令。脉冲输入端CD用于递45电机自动正反转10次控制教材课件46减计数程序及时序减计数程序及时序474.应用举例
1)循环计数。以上三种类型的计数器如果在使用时,将计数器位的常开触点作为复位输入信号,则可以实现循环计数。2)用计数器和定时器配合增加延时时间,如图3.22所示。试分析以下程序中实际延时为多长时间。4.应用举例1)循环计数。48电机自动正反转10次控制教材课件49计数器应用例返回本节计数器应用例返回本节50任务2高速计数指令普通计数器是按顺序扫描方式工作,高速计数器可以用来累计比PLC频率更高的脉冲输入从而完成预置的操作。S7-200有6个高速计数器HSC0~HSC5,可以设置12种不同的操作方式。高速计数指令有2条:定义高速计数器指令HDEF和执行高速计数器HSC。高速计数器的指令说明如下:任务2高速计数指令普通计数器是按顺序扫描方式工作,高速计51高速计数器的指令说明
操作数类型:HSC:高速计数器编号(字节型0~5的常数)MODE:工作模式(字节型0~11的常数)N:高速计数器编号(字型0~5的常数)高速计数器的指令说明52高速计数器的工作模式S7-200的高速计数器有4种工作模式:1、无外部方向输入的单向加/减计数器2、有外部方向输入的单向加/减计数器3、有加计数时钟脉冲和减计数时钟输入的双向计数器4、A/B向相交计数器高速计数器的工作模式S7-200的高速计数器有4种工作模式:53HSC工作模式根据高速计数器的输入端和控制字来确定高速计数器的工作模式HSC工作模式根据高速计数器的54例题包装数粒机控制系统应用高速计数器对集料斗出来的产品进行累计,当斗中检测到60粒产品时,自动打开集料斗下方的气动阀门,完成瓶装产品。选用的高速计数器是HC0,工作模式为0,采用当前值等于设定值的中断事件,中断事件号为12,启动瓶装子程序。主程序例题包装数粒机控制系统应用高速计数器对集料斗出来的产品进行累55子程序1子程序156中断程序0中断程序057任务3电机自动正反转10次控制任务分析:当按下启动按钮,KM1线圈通电,电机正转;经过5S延时,KM1线圈断电,同时KM2线圈通电,电机反转;再经过3S延时,KM2线圈断电,KM1线圈通电。→定时控制这样反复10次后电机停止运行。→计数控制任务3电机自动正反转10次控制任务分析:58控制方法分析设备运行次数控制多用计数器实现。因计数器不能自动复位,所以要注意计数器的复位,经常使用SM0.1上电扫描脉冲使系统复位(包括
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 广西柳州市2025届高三第二次模拟考试历史试题(含答案)
- 【全程复习方略】2020年人教A版数学文(广东用)课时作业:6.2一元二次不等式及其解法
- 一年级数学计算题专项练习汇编
- 【KS5U原创】新课标2021年高二英语暑假作业-8
- 2025年0197北京风信科技有限公司
- 20202021学年选修6课件第四章第一节水污染及其防治课件
- 2015-2016年英语必修Ⅴ北师大版Unit15课件W-up及L1
- 2024年中国通号总部招聘笔试真题
- 2024年西安医专附属医院招聘笔试真题
- 中学教育班会班会 换位思考 与人为善人课件
- 通力电梯KCE电气系统学习指南
- 风电场岗位任职资格考试题库大全-下(填空题2-2)
- 九年级数学特长生选拔考试试题
- 幼儿园交通安全宣传课件PPT
- 门窗施工组织设计与方案
- 健身健美(课堂PPT)
- (完整版)财务管理学课后习题答案-人大版
- 锚索试验总结(共11页)
- 移动脚手架安全交底
- 人教版“课标”教材《统计与概率》教学内容、具体目标和要求
- 矩形钢板水箱的设计与计算
评论
0/150
提交评论